Improve your language skills on a virtual tour through the German-speaking world

This twelve-week ExpertTrack from The Open University will deepen your understanding of the people, places, and traditions of Germany and other countries where German is spoken, helping you gain the knowledge to take your language skills to the next level.

You’ll embark on a virtual journey through various regions of German-speaking countries and learn about life in cities and towns, focussing in particular on Hamburg in the north of Germany and Passau in the south. You’ll develop your language skills to explore the geography and landscapes of these areas, and discover their festivals and traditions.

Through engaging case studies, you’ll get to know a variety of people who will share their day-to-day lives and insights, offering a more in-depth understanding of the countries in which German is spoken.

Improve your knowledge of German pronunciation, grammar, and vocabulary

On this ExpertTrack, you’ll build on your beginner level skills in reading, writing, listening, and speaking, as well as perfecting your grammar, vocabulary, and pronunciation.

A mixture of video, audio and written texts will help you discover how to talk about your own life and experiences. You’ll gain skills to communicate your ideas and reflect on cultures of German-speaking countries to develop your intercultural awareness and communication skills.

Put your German language skills into practice

Throughout the courses, you’ll consolidate your learning by engaging in written conversation with other learners, in both German and English, sharing study tips and contributing to debates. This will cement your learning and give you the confidence to use your newly developed skills in the real world.

By the end of this ExpertTrack, you’ll have the skills to become an independent and competent user of German, having gained a wider knowledge of the geography, landscapes, and festivals of German-speaking countries.

Experience required

You should have a good basic knowledge of German and be at Level A2 or above in the Common European Framework of Reference for Languages (CEFR). To ensure success, you should be able to:

  • Understand sentences and frequently used expressions related to areas of most immediate relevance (e.g. personal and family information, shopping, local geography, employment)
  • Communicate routine tasks requiring a simple and direct exchange of information on familiar and routine matters
  • Describe in simple terms aspects of your background, immediate environment and matters in areas of immediate need
